Our Story

Founded in 2012 by brothers Johnny and Jeff Inch, Inch & Co. has grown from a small local builder into an award-winning family of companies, recognized in 2022 as one of Central Pennsylvania's fastest-growing companies by the Central Penn Business Journal.

Regents' Glen Country Club is proud to be part of the Inch & Co. family. Set along the Codorus Creek, Regents' Glen features an award-winning Arthur Hills golf course and amenities including a pool, fitness center, and tennis courts. At its heart is The Fairway Table, our family-friendly restaurant where members and guests come together to enjoy the good life.

Job Summary

The Fairway Table at Regents' Glen Country Club is seeking a mature, dependable Front of House (FOH) Manager to lead our restaurant and poolside dining operations. This role oversees a team of 10-15 staff at any given time across both the restaurant and pool service areas, ensuring smooth, high-quality service for members and guests. The ideal candidate has solid restaurant experience and thrives in a fast-paced, member-focused environment — prior management experience is a plus but not required. Evening and weekend availability is essential.

Key Responsibilities

• Oversee daily FOH operations for both the restaurant and pool service, ensuring consistent, high-quality guest experience

• Lead, schedule, and supervise a team of 10-15 servers, bartenders, and support staff during each shift

• Train new staff and provide ongoing coaching to existing team members

• Manage service flow during peak hours, stepping in on the floor as needed

• Handle member and guest concerns promptly and professionally

• Coordinate with kitchen staff to ensure timely, accurate order execution

• Monitor and maintain cleanliness, safety, and presentation standards across the restaurant and pool dining areas

• Assist with opening/closing procedures, cash handling, and shift reporting

• Help maintain a positive, professional team culture during evening and weekend rushes

Qualifications

• Previous restaurant experience required; management experience preferred but not mandatory

• Availability to work evenings and weekends

• Mature, dependable, and able to lead a team confidently under pressure

•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to manage staff of varying experience levels

• Comfortable working in a member/guest-facing hospitality environment

• Ability to multitask across both indoor restaurant service and outdoor poolside service
